Hey all. I'm pretty certain I've convinced myself that my "bad starter"
and/or bad ring gear are actually my battery going bad. With the skytec
starter, it
makes sense that at high-load, the voltage could drop enough so the starter
solenoid
cannot hold the gear engaged to the flywheel. It pops back out while
cranking on a
compression stroke.

So, what are the thoughts on the different batteries? I'm pretty sure mine
is
the old Gill G35. It's been in there for at least 3.5 years. Any good
replacement
ones that might save weight, etc? FWIW it's a 180hp O-360 so it is high
compression.
